Navigating the world of visual content can sometimes feel like wandering through a maze. Especially when you encounter terms like "royalty-free" and "agreements". These copyright control how you can employ the works of other creators. Understanding the separation between royalty-free and rights-managed licenses is essential for anyone who wants to exploit visual elements in their projects.

A royalty-free license grants you a wide authorization to use the work in your works without paying ongoing royalties. This means you can replicate and share the asset as regularly as required.

Conversely, a rights-managed license is more constrained. It usually demands you to obtain consent from the copyright holder for each specific use. This often involves bargaining terms like intended application and payment fees.

Choosing the appropriate license type hinges on your demands.

However, before you dive into downloading, it's crucial to understand the different types of licenses linked to these artistic treasures.

A license essentially dictates how you're permitted to use the artwork. Some licenses allow for commercial usage, while others are strictly for individual use. Selecting the right license ensures you stay within the bounds of copyright law and avoid any potential troubles.

Here's a brief breakdown to help you decipher the common art download licenses:

* **Creative Commons:** This umbrella term encompasses a variety of licenses that allow for replication under specific conditions.

* **Public Domain:** Works in more info the public domain are free to use, modify, and distribute without any restrictions.

* **Royalty-Free:** With royalty-free licenses, you can use the artwork for a one-time fee, typically without ongoing royalties.

Understanding these licensing types empowers you to savvy decisions and guarantee your artistic endeavors are both compliant and inspiring.
